Why cardboard litter boxes appeal to owners
A cardboard litter box is disposable by nature: use it, replace it, no scrubbing, no plastic tub to store. It's the fastest way to eliminate the single most hated chore in cat ownership and to remove plastic from the litter corner.
Owners also switch to cardboard for hygiene reasons. Plastic litter trays scratch, and micro-scratches trap urine, bacteria and odour that no bleach really removes. A fresh cardboard tray every cycle is bacteriologically closer to a hospital single-use approach than to a scrub-and-reuse plastic box.
The problem with cheap cardboard litter trays
Plain corrugated cardboard has no defence against liquid. Within hours it softens; within a day it can leak. That's why many low-cost cardboard litter boxes on the market are coated with a thin plastic or wax film — which technically keeps them dry but destroys the biodegradability that made cardboard attractive in the first place.
Others are so thin the tray collapses when you pick it up to dispose. A good disposable litter tray needs to hold weight, hold liquid, resist scratching, and still break down at end of life. That's an engineering problem, not a materials question.

What to look for in a disposable cardboard-style litter tray
- Multi-layer moulded fibre, not single-wall corrugate
- Leak-resistant without a plastic or wax coating
- PFAS-free (confirmed by the manufacturer)
- Rated for at least 7–10 days of standard use
- Fully biodegradable at end of life
- Compatible with the litter your cat already uses
